Why was it the YF-22/23 but then the X-32/35?
>>29178231
Because the X-32 and 35 were experimental planes that used novel lift systems, which are revolutionary (as opposed to evolutionary) technology and therefore get the X designation. The YF-22/23 both only used evolutionary technologies.
